Output de106e13075e77528803d7aa8bc2742b2cba761dfbfa7f34e79928e142963105:1

value
1507791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03bd8643c921f84023b3cb362b0198336d81f19e OP_EQUAL
address
322nzWZFod9ti6UsPidA9voVsDFZVBrFGj
transaction
de106e13075e77528803d7aa8bc2742b2cba761dfbfa7f34e79928e142963105
spent
true